The Guild for Lifelong Learning offers a wide range of adult education courses and social activities designed to support wellbeing, encourage active citizenship, and reduce social isolation in East Cheshire.
Our curriculum includes:
- Community learning courses in arts, languages, IT, health & wellbeing, fitness, crafts, and more
- Commercial training such as Emergency First Aid at Work, Mental Health in the Workplace, and Child and Young Persons Mental Wellbeing
- Social clubs, events, trips, cinema, lectures, and writing groups
- Distance learning options for flexible study
Everyone is welcome to join our friendly and supportive community. We offer both online and onsite courses, with enrolments open for the 2025-26 academic year starting Monday 8th September 2025.
Our Café and Gallery@TheGuild is open weekdays in term time from 10am to 3pm, providing a warm space to enjoy affordable food and celebrate student artwork. The gallery is available to book for solo and group shows.
